Abstract

The invention provides a broken circuit detection device and detection method for earphone batteries. According to the device, two wires that are drawn from an earphone wire control box and are separately connected with left and right batteries of an earphone are separately attached to two detection sensors, a relay is connected with a power interface in the wire control box, the relay is controlled to turn on through a single-chip microcomputer, and thus the relay separately supplies power to the left and right batteries, and then magnetic field signals formed outside the two wires are separately acquired through the corresponding detection sensors, and thus whether broken circuit phenomena exist between the left and right batteries and the corresponding wires can be separately determinedaccording to the acquired magnetic field signals. The scheme of the invention has the advantages of simple structure, low cost and convenient operation, the battery wires of finished product class neckline earphones can be detected, the outgoing quality of the finished product class neckline earphones can be improved, and the production and manufacturing costs of enterprises can also be reduced.

Description

technical field [0001] The present invention relates to the technical field of earphones, and more specifically, to an earphone battery disconnection detection device and detection method. Background technique [0002] At present, the most widely used Bluetooth technology in daily life is the Bluetooth headset. Its biggest feature is portability and wireless operability, so that users can use mobile phones even in places where it is inconvenient to hold mobile phones. Current bluetooth earphones, in order to improve its battery life, usually adopt dual batteries, that is, the bluetooth earphone has two batteries, wherein one battery is put together with the left earphone speaker, and the other battery is put together with the right earphone speaker.
